Platform:  DVD MOVIE Publisher:  PC TREASURES Packaging:  JEWEL CASE Lean what it takes to become a consistent winner in this DVD Movie.John Patrick is unquestionably one of the dominant forces in the world of gambling. For Years he hosted his own national cable TV show "So You Wanna Be A Gambler!" which aired weekly on the Financial News Network and attracted a large and loyal following. John has written 15 books on gambling and has produced 23 instructional videos on BlackJack strategy Craps rules and strategy Slot Machines Texas Hold'em as played in the World Series of Poker Video Poker Casino Games Sports Handicapping and the Lottery.Follow John Patrick's step-by-step advice and learn to win at Roulette. Learn the "Big 4" - Bankroll Knowledge of the Game Money Management the Discipline. Follow that up with "The Little 3" - Logic Theory and Trends. Master these principles and you have a simple formula for consistent success. Learn the system the pros use to get the most out of a hot streak and make the columns. You'll also learn dozens of good percentage plays. With this DVD you'll be ready to walk up to the roulette table with confidence!
